Personally, I would like to see a Paste Specific to All, so that I can paste a specific detail to every room on the map, not just either the room design or the whole room. This is because I was making a game with waves of enemies that come in, and I have all the enemies, tile warps, and screen data for the screens, and I realized I left the secret sound on, which really ruins the game. I think (may not be right) this would be really easy to pull off and would like to see it in any later builds.

Also, I want to see an option to import/export enemies and items for use in other games, I'm tired of having to remake all these enemies over and over again for all my projects. I'm not sure if there is a subscreen import/export, but if there isn't, I would like to see that.
